Sensor Design
Sensor Architecture

The hemispherical resonator gyroscope is based on a high-Q quartz hemispherical resonator located inside an excitation and signal pickoff assembly.
- Hemispherical Resonator
Primary sensing element of the gyroscope. - Forcer Electrodes
Generate and maintain resonator oscillations. - Pickoff Electrodes
Detect oscillations and measure angular motion. - Precision Assembly
Ensures long-term stability and reliability.
Overview
The hemispherical resonator gyroscope (HRG) is a high-precision angular rate sensor based on standing wave oscillations within a quartz hemispherical resonator.
The technology provides exceptional long-term stability, environmental robustness and enables deployment in high-accuracy navigation systems.
